Samsung Galaxy S6 beats Apple iPhone 6 in Photo Quality in a Blind Survey

Samsung Galaxy S6, Apple iPhone 6, Photo Quality, Blind Survey, smartphone

Phone Arena carry out a blind camera test between the photo quality of iPhone 6 and the Samsung Galaxy S6. Participants of the survey choose between 2 photos without knowing which of the two smartphones were used.

The result was a landslide in favor of the Samsung Galaxy S6, they have beaten the Apple iPhone 6 by a huge margin. Galaxy S6 took 27,063 votes while Apple iPhone 6 got 3,033 votes.

Which has better Camera? LG G4 or Samsung Galaxy S6



Let us see who wins in terms of Camera performance between the LG G4 and the Samsung Galaxy S6, two of the best smartphones in the market today. Both has fantastic cameras that feature 16 megapixel sensors, optical image stabilization, and captures beautiful images. But which is the best in the camera category?

LG G4 - 16 MP, 5312 x 2988 pixels, laser autofocus, optical image stabilization, LED flash. 1/2.6'' sensor size, simultaneous video and image recording, geo-tagging, face detection, HDR.

Video: 2160p@30fps, 1080p@60fps, optical stabilization, HDR, stereo sound rec

Samsung Galaxy S6 - 16 MP, 2988 x 5312 pixels, optical image stabilization, autofocus, LED flash. Geo-tagging, touch focus, face detection, Auto HDR, panorama.

Video: 2160p@30fps, 1080p@60fps, 720p@120fps, HDR, dual-video rec

ZTE Nubia Z9 borderless Smartphone

China based ZTE will be bringing their flagship Nubia Z9 borderless Smartphone to the United States in the third quarter this year. Nubia Z9 is bezel-free border-less 5.2-inch Z9 smartphone that has a very slim metal frame. The phone has 5.2-inch 1080p display that is powered by Qualcomm's Snapdragon 810.

The Z9 is equipped with Frame interactive Technology (FiT), which allows users to control the function of the smartphone using grip and gesture controls, like touching the edge of the screen or squeezing it. For example, you can unlock the homescreen or launch the camera feature by simply turning the phone sideways and placing four fingertips on the edge of the screen. You can even take a one-handed selfie by squeezing the handset without touching any buttons. With FiT technology, users will reduce the average smartphone process to 2.7 steps as compared to traditional smartphones.  In addition, the nubia Z9’s new ergonomic design makes it easier to hold the phone and less likely to drop it.

The phones camera has an optically stabilized 16-megapixel f/2.0 rear camera and an 8-megapixel front camera using Sony's latest IMX234 CMOS sensor (like LG's G4). The ZTE Nubia Z9 will retail at prices between $564 and $725, depending on the storage and RAM you choose. It will also have a high-end model prized at $725 that will have fingerprint sensor.
